Transaction a2cc6078895998310ce511a126a8b929ef2014a1a00ba4cec94cfa684519dae8

1 Input
2 Outputs
  • a2cc6078895998310ce511a126a8b929ef2014a1a00ba4cec94cfa684519dae8:0
  • value  1527723
    address  3KBwn7Pmp96KGjrv1ZLdBWoFAT946Pbztw
  • a2cc6078895998310ce511a126a8b929ef2014a1a00ba4cec94cfa684519dae8:1
  • value  13982957
    address  3KcuZN1XRZX4aW8JZqLbuqCYhyeheCe23C